How they compare
China, mainland currently reports 57.33 kg/ha against 56.29 kg/ha in Colombia, a difference of 1.04 kg/ha.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 63 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Colombia ahead.
China, mainland ranks 14th and Colombia ranks 15th of 186 countries.
Colombia has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| China, mainland | Colombia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 0.4121 kg/ha | 5.29 kg/ha | 4.88 kg/ha | Colombia |
| 1970s | 1.59 kg/ha | 8.58 kg/ha | 6.99 kg/ha | Colombia |
| 1980s | 6.27 kg/ha | 16 kg/ha | 9.74 kg/ha | Colombia |
| 1990s | 16.47 kg/ha | 28.8 kg/ha | 12.32 kg/ha | Colombia |
| 2000s | 34.28 kg/ha | 47.61 kg/ha | 13.33 kg/ha | Colombia |
| 2010s | 60.63 kg/ha | 68.92 kg/ha | 8.3 kg/ha | Colombia |
| 2020s | 58.33 kg/ha | 63.19 kg/ha | 4.86 kg/ha | Colombia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
The Cropland Nutrient balance domain contains information on the flows of n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ium from mineral fertilizer, manure applied, atmospheric deposition, crop removal, and biological fixation over cropland and per unit area of cropland. The flows are aggregated to total inputs and total outputs, from which the overall nutrient balance and nutrient use efficiency on cropland are calculated. Statistics are disseminated in units of tonnes and in kg/ha, as appropriate. Nutrient use efficiency is expressed as a fraction (%).
